Course Description

This course provides an introduction to electrical and magnetic phenomena, as well as an in-depth treatment of electrical circuit analysis. Transient and steady-state circuit behavior is explored using loop and nodal equations and network theorems. Credits: 2 lecture, 1 lab

Prerequisites: MATH2170 and PHYS2210 and PHYS2215
